Plain old dirt and fill proved to be the biggest headache. For 100 years, the area was a dumping ground for ash and cinder containing cancer-causing substances called PAHs, or polynuclear aromatic hydrocarbons (think of the charred stuff left on your barbecue grill). In all, Victory developers moved 750,000 cu. yds. of dirt, with nearly half so hopelessly "dirty" that it was carted away in 15,000 huge truckloads. Because previous landowners like Union Pacific were paying some of the cleanup costs, accountants had to track each spadeful...
